Should linked MS Office files preview in the browser pane?
Posted: Tue Aug 31, 2021 9:58 pm
In MyInfo 7, when adding a Note based on the External Document template, I am given the option to "Browse for a file to link".
According to the MyInfo 7 Help, I can insert the link and "use it to preview a linked file on your computer".
My question: Once I have linked the file, should I be able to preview that linked file in the browser or editor pane of MyInfo?
I can preview HTML, TXT or PDF files within the editor/browser pane but not Microsoft files such as DOCX or XLSX.
Clicking the linked note title in the tree for these other file types opens them externally.
Is this the normal behavior? If so, are there plans for linked documents such as DOCX or XLSX to be previewed within the browser or editor pane?
